Nova Friburgo - Economy and Industry

Economy and Industry

The city's per capita GDP was of $10.853,00 in 2006. The service sector is responsible for the majority of the city's GDP. Nova Friburgo is noted for the manufacturing of female underwear and lingerie. Friburgo is known as the 'National Capital of Lingerie' for the size and variety of its production (around R$600 million). Local brands are beginning to compete in the international market (exports worth $4.6 million.) Other major industries include textile mills, metallurgic industries, tourism and floriculture (where it is the second largest producer of flowers in Brazil).
